Global Consumer Products (Pvt) Ltd. (GCP) has achieved a significant milestone by earning the prestigious ISO 9001:2015 certification from the Sri Lanka Standards Institution (SLSI). This certification reinforces the company's position as one of Sri Lanka's leading hygienic disposable manufacturers and demonstrates its unwavering commitment to quality management excellence.
Understanding ISO 9001:2015 Certification
ISO 9001:2015 represents the international standard for quality management systems, providing a framework for organizations to ensure consistent quality in their products and services. This certification requires companies to demonstrate their ability to consistently provide products that meet customer requirements and applicable regulatory standards while continuously improving their processes.
The certification process involves rigorous assessment of an organization's quality management system, including documentation review, process evaluation, and ongoing monitoring. Companies must prove their commitment to customer satisfaction, leadership engagement, process improvement, and evidence-based decision making to achieve this recognition.

Commitment to Continuous Improvement
Achieving ISO 9001:2015 certification is not a one-time accomplishment but rather the beginning of an ongoing journey toward quality excellence. GCP must maintain its quality management system through regular internal audits, management reviews, and continuous improvement initiatives.
The company's commitment to maintaining this certification demonstrates its dedication to long-term quality improvement and customer satisfaction. Regular surveillance audits by SLSI will ensure that GCP continues to meet the stringent requirements of the ISO 9001:2015 standard.
